Construction method for minimally invasive operating room
The invention relates to the technical field of building construction, in particular to a minimally invasive operating room construction method which comprises the following steps: a constructor cleans an installation line drawing site, makes the ground smooth and clean, finds out a datum line in the site according to a construction drawing, starts to draw lines from a door frame, and sequentially draws center point marks, right angle marks and oblique angle marks in the clockwise direction; a nail gun is used for installing and fixing a keel along the ground, the connector position of the keel along the ground is welded through electricity, anti-rust paint is supplemented, an M6 screw is used for connecting a stand column, a main beam and an inclined support, then the main beam is leveled and is perpendicular to a vertical keel, the main beam is fixed through electric welding, the vertical keel is welded and fixed to the keel along the ground through electric welding, and anti-rust paint is supplemented. By means of the construction method, the problems that an existing minimally invasive operating room has many and complex construction procedures, construction personnel cannot conduct standardized construction when conducting on-site construction, and the construction efficiency is affected can be effectively solved.
